The 2014 FIBA 3×3 World Tour Manila was held last July 19-20, 2014 at SM Megamall, one of the Philippine Teams, Manila West was awarded Champions of the tournament and qualified for the 2014 FIBA 3×3 World Championships in Tokyo, Japan.

Congratulations Terrence Romeo, Nino KG Canaleta, Rey Guevarra and Aldrech Ramos.

Talk N Text acquires Nino KG Canaleta

nino-canaleta

Talk N Text Tropang Texters acquired Nino “KG” Canaleta from Air 21 Express in exchange for Sean Anthony, Eliud Poligrates and a 2016 first round draft pick. Another 3-point shooter for TNT as they already have Jimmy Alapag, Larry Fonacier and Ranidel de Ocampo.

Talk N Text will face San Mig Coffee in a Best-of-Three series in the current PBA Philippine Cup.

Congratulations Arwind Santos MVP and Calvin Abueva ROY

Arwind Santos is the Most Valuable Player for the 38th Season of the PBA while Calvin Abueva was named Rookie of the Year! Former Smart Gilas players, JV Casio won the Sportsmanship Award and Marcio Lassiter was included in the Best Defensive Team.
